SELinux has value on Desktops, at least to some people. I would really like to
be able to run programs that don't have the same access to resources (in
particular network connections) that I do. I know longer trust software
venders not to bad stuff in their software, at least for things targetted
at consumers. Things are likely to get worse in this regard in the near
future.
